Types of Scholarships Available

Need-Based Scholarships

Need-based scholarships are designed to support students from low-income families. These scholarships consider family income as a primary eligibility factor, providing essential support for students who may lack the financial means to continue their studies.

Merit-Based Scholarships

Merit-based scholarships focus on rewarding academic excellence. These scholarships help high-achieving students with financial aid based on their academic performance, allowing them to focus on studies rather than financial challenges.

Special Scholarships for Minorities and Reserved Categories

Special scholarships for minority students and reserved categories such as SC/ST/OBC create equal opportunities by addressing social and economic barriers. These initiatives support communities in need of additional educational resources.

Central Government Scholarships

Scholarships Provided by the Ministry of Education

The Ministry of Education provides several central government scholarships, including flagship programs focused on quality education. Many of these scholarships support students across different education levels, from primary schooling to advanced degrees.

Notable Programs like NSP (National Scholarship Portal)

The National Scholarship Portal (NSP) is a consolidated platform that includes numerous scholarships for students in India from various government departments. NSP simplifies the process to apply for scholarships online, allowing students to explore, apply, and track their applications conveniently.

State Government Scholarships

Overview of State-Specific Programs

Each state government in India offers scholarship for students based on local needs. These state-specific programs address the educational challenges unique to each region, helping students access financial aid at a local level.

Examples of Major State Scholarships

Some prominent state scholarships include Maharashtra’s EBC Scholarship (Economically Backward Class) and Tamil Nadu’s Post-Matric Scholarship. These programs aim to improve education access and fulfill the financial needs of local students.

Eligibility Criteria for Government Scholarships

General Academic and Financial Requirements

Most student scholarships in India require specific academic and financial eligibility. Academic performance is typically assessed by minimum marks, while financial criteria ensure that aid reaches deserving candidates.

Specific Criteria for Reserved Categories

Reserved category scholarships require additional eligibility criteria, such as proof of caste or minority status. This ensures that scholarships for minority students and other targeted groups reach intended communities effectively.

Scholarships for Economically Disadvantaged Students

Popular Programs Supporting Financially Needy Students

Programs like the Post-Matric Scholarship and Pre-Matric Scholarship offer financial aid to economically disadvantaged students, covering educational expenses like tuition fees and books.

Application Tips for Need-Based Aid

When applying for need-based scholarships, students should prepare essential documents, including income certificates and academic records, to strengthen their applications. Ensuring accuracy and thoroughness can improve the chances of receiving financial support.

Scholarships for Academic Excellence

Merit-Based Scholarships from Government Bodies

Merit-based scholarships India, such as the INSPIRE Scholarship and KVPY (Kishore Vaigyanik Protsahan Yojana), are designed for students with strong academic records, especially in science fields. These programs encourage outstanding students to pursue further studies.

Selection Process and Key Considerations

Merit-based scholarships are competitive, requiring a strong academic profile and achievements in extracurricular activities. Students aiming for these scholarships should maintain excellent grades and demonstrate leadership skills.

Scholarships for Minority and Reserved Categories

Special Initiatives for SC/ST/OBC and Minority Groups

Scholarships for SC/ST/OBC and minority scholarships help bridge educational gaps for specific communities. Programs like the Maulana Azad National Fellowship support underrepresented groups, providing financial resources for higher education.

Popular Scholarships and How to Apply

Key scholarships for minority and reserved groups include the Pre-Matric Scholarship for Minorities and the Post-Matric Scholarship for SC/ST students. Applications can be submitted through the National Scholarship Portal (NSP) or state portals.

Scholarships for Students with Disabilities

Overview of Assistance Programs for Differently-Abled Students

Government scholarships for students with disabilities ensure access to education by supporting their unique needs. These scholarships help create inclusive learning environments by covering tuition and essential learning resources.

Key Programs and Their Requirements

Programs like the National Fellowship for Persons with Disabilities offer essential aid for students pursuing higher studies. Eligibility typically requires proof of disability and academic performance, providing necessary resources to deserving students.

How to Apply for Government Scholarships?

Step-by-Step Guide for Online and Offline Applications

Students can apply for scholarships online via the National Scholarship Portal (NSP) or directly through relevant state websites. Following a clear application process and meeting all documentation requirements are key to successful submissions.

Common Mistakes to Avoid During Application

Common errors, such as incomplete forms or missed deadlines, can lead to scholarship rejection. Reviewing the application thoroughly and adhering to requirements improves the likelihood of receiving student scholarships in India.

Tips to Enhance Your Scholarship Application

Essential Documents and Deadlines

Gather documents like income certificates, academic records, and caste certificates (if required) early in the process. Staying mindful of deadlines is crucial, as late submissions often result in missed opportunities.

Advice on Crafting a Strong Application

A strong application highlights academic and extracurricular achievements, showing eligibility for government scholarships in India. Ensuring accuracy and including all necessary proofs can increase success rates in competitive scholarships.
